I created Soft Sail as a quiet moment of balance between movement and stillness.
The gentle sails glide across the water without haste, carried by light, wind, and inner calm.
For me, this painting is about trusting the flow — allowing life to move forward softly, without resistance.
The shimmering colors of the sea and sky reflect a sense of peace, openness, and quiet optimism, inviting the viewer to pause, breathe, and drift into a calmer state of mind.
